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2025-03-14 Received by the Clerk of the House on March 14, 2025. receipt
  • 2025-03-14 The Bill was REFERRED to the Committee on H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ES pursuant to Joint Rule 308.2 and ordered printed pursuant to Joint Rule 401. referral-committee
  • 2025-03-21 Carried over, in the same posture, to the next special or regular session of the 132nd Legislature, pursuant to Joint Order SP 519.
  • 2025-05-20 CONSENT CALENDAR - FIRST DAY
  • 2025-05-20 Under suspension of the rules CONSENT CALENDAR - SECOND DAY.
  • 2025-05-20 The Bill was PASSED TO BE ENGROSSED as Amended by Committee Amendment "A" (H-191). reading-3
  • 2025-05-20 Sent for concurrence. ORDERED SENT FORTHWITH.
  • 2025-05-21 Report READ and ACCEPTED, in concurrence.
  • 2025-05-21 READ ONCE. reading-1
  • 2025-05-21 Committee Amendment "A" (H-191) READ and ADOPTED, in concurrence. committee-passage-favorable, passage
  • 2025-05-21 Under suspension of the Rules, READ A SECOND TIME and PASSED TO BE ENGROSSED AS AMENDED BY Committee Amendment "A" (H-191), in concurrence. reading-2, reading-3
  • 2025-05-21 Ordered sent down forthwith.
  • 2025-05-27 PASSED TO BE ENACTED. passage
  • 2025-05-27 Sent for concurrence. ORDERED SENT FORTHWITH.
  • 2025-05-27 PASSED TO BE ENACTED, in concurrence. passage
  • 2025-05-29 Signed by Governor executive-signature
